I guess i must have missed something somewhereabout 2.5 editing because .....
I was having trouble packaging a map and i think it was because of the map info file. Normally i would set my name and map title and description in the mapinfo , rename it back to map.mapinfo , then package up the map , then test . wierd thing is that the pk3 would not show up in my test nexuiz under the create /ctf , maplist . then i got the idea of just using the unedited mapinfo file . the map shows up in the list with the author and map title . the map plays fine as well .
So did i miss a thread somwhere about this ? Is this the new automagical (rofl -z- ) way , to keep down the confusion ? or has i found a cool bug ? :wink:

I do not get why you need to rename the mapinfo file? It should have the same 'basename' as the bsp file..
maps/flatteringmap.bsp
maps/flatteringmap.mapinfo

Did i just misunderstand you?
